Universal chat app Beeper is looking to bring iMessage to Windows and Android, but it’s a little hacky

  • The launch of Beeper was announced by Eric Migicovsky, who you may remember as the CEO and founder of Pebble, one of the earliest smartwatches
    • The Kickstarter for the e-paper gadget ran almost 9 years ago, and it helped show the world what a connected smart-device on your wrist could accomplish
  • This new venture is an attempt to unify 15 different chat platforms, like WhatsApp, Signal, Telegram, Slack, Twitter, Discord, Instagram, and Facebook Messenger, into a single app for $10/month
  • The biggest draw though is iMessage, which is only officially available on Apple devices
    • They get around this using “some trickery”, namely always-on software on a supported device to forward the messages from iMessage into a compatible format
    • If you have a Mac that you never turn off you’re set- you just install the Beeper Mac app to act as a bridge and away you go
    • If you don’t, then Beeper will apparently send subscribers a jailbroken iPhone with the Beeper app pre-installed
      • In a follow-up tweet, Migicovsky said that he has 50 old iPhone 4S’s at his desk ready to be used with Beeper

Brave is officially the first browser to support peer-to-peer websites

  • Using the IPFS protocol (compared to HTTP), it makes loading webpages work similar to BitTorrent by using data from available peers instead of always referring back to the main web server
  • It could mean a more resilient internet with lower hosting costs, but it could also mean higher costs for people browsing and a greater potential for malicious intervention

This Week In Gaming History

January 16 – 2013 – Zamboni – Browser

  • Google presented a small game on their front page.
    • In celebration of the 112th birthday of Frank Zamboni, the creator of the world’s first self-propelled ice-resurfacing machine which is commonly known as a Zamboni
  • The player controls an ice-cleaning machine and needs to clean up after a group of kids, hockey-players, or skaters (all of them together in later levels).
    • With each level the number of persons onscreen increases and cleaning up takes more time, also once in several levels the size of the screen itself increases.
    • The player may collect items left behind such as fuel cans (needed to refuel the Zamboni), ice cones (for points), and coffee pots (for a speed boost).
    • There are also banana peels which will cause the player loose control over the machine for a couple of seconds.

January 17 – 2014 – Mario Party: Island Tour – Nintendo 3DS

  • Mario Party: Island Tour continues the Mario Party franchise after the 2007 Mario Party DS release and takes it to the Nintendo 3DS.
    • One can play with any off the previous Mario Party DS characters such as Mario, Luigi, Peach, Yoshi, Wario, Daisy, Waluigi, Toad and the new character Boo.
    • A secret ninth character can be unlocked by playing through one of the available game modes.
  • The game is played on seven different boards (6 standard and 1 unlockable) and features 81 different mini-games in the so-called Party Mode, which also can be played “without the use of a game board in the Mini-Game Mode.
    • Island Tour also features AR and supports Streetpass, which can be used in the third mode: StreetPass Minigames.
    • The fourth and final mode is Bowser’s Tower in which players must play through 30 floors of minigames, with every 5 floors featuring a boss battle.
  • The general concept of playing the game is still the same and does not much differ, compared to its previous iteration of Mario Party DS

January 20 – 1992 – Evander Holyfield’s “Real Deal” Boxing – Genesis

  • Evander Holyfield’s “Real Deal” Boxing is a boxing simulation.
    • Holyfield is the only licensed boxer, the rest are fictitious.
    • Rather than a fanciful approach like Mike Tyson’s Punch-Out!!, the developers went for a more strategic simulation.
    • The game is played from a pseudo-3D side view with moving around the ring handled by scrolling the backdrop and moving the ropes. A top down camera is shown at the top of the screen.
  • Players can either play a quick exhibition match or fight their way through the career mode, using a created boxer to work their way up the 30-boxer ranking list until they fight Holyfield himself.
    • During character creation, players can choose the fighter’s color of skin, trunks and hair, haircut, dominant hand and stats emphasis. Between matches, career mode offers various exercises to assign the boxer to improve his stats.
  • During the fights, besides an energy bar, the fighters have a head and a torso damage meter.
    • This meters are images of their head and torso, which become gradually grey, from top to bottom, as they are hit.
    • If one of these meters becomes totally grey, it will start blinking, warning that it the fighter takes some more punches on that area, he will loose the fight by TKO.
    • Being knocked down three times in a round also leads to a TKO.
    • During the rounds’ breaks, fighters regain strength as the girl with the round sign passes along their sides.
  • Fighters can perform three types of punches: jabs, hooks and uppers, which can be aimed at the opponent’s head or torso.
    • Fighters can also taunt their opponents.
    • If by some reason the fighters avoid to fight, the spectators will start to hiss at them.
    • To keep the spectators pleased, the fighters must keep punching each other on a regular basis.

January 21 – 1998 – Resident Evil 2 – PlayStation – North America

  • Plot:
    • Even though Chris Redfield and Jill Valentine were able to destroy the Umbrella corporation’s undead monsters in the original Resident Evil, Umbrella’s experiments with the T-virus continued unhindered.
    • Claire Redfield, the younger sister of Chris, and Leon Kennedy, a rookie cop on his first day of the job, arrive in the sleepy midwestern town of Raccoon City only to find the city in flaming ruins due to the inhabitants having been transformed into mindless flesh-eating freaks.
    • Although Claire and Leon team up, they are soon separated and trapped inside the city by a car crash.
    • Seeking refuge within the Raccoon City police station, each character must find a way to escape from the nightmare while solving the mystery of what happened to Raccoon City.
  • Besides the zombie population (which is much more diverse than the original, including teenage girl zombies, maniac cop zombies, and even melting naked zombies), Claire and Leon will also have to deal with a variety of freakish mutants including giant poisonous spiders, walking venus-fly-traps, and speedy wall-crawling Lickers.
    • Each character will also be pursued by one seemingly unstoppable foe: a horrific and constantly evolving man-monster known as the “G-Type” (Leon’s Scenario) , or a taciturn but inhumanly powerful Umbrella agent who is nonetheless saddled with the rather quaint name of Mr. X (Claire’s Scenario).
  • Like the previous game in the series, Resident Evil 2 is a 3D action-adventure using three-dimensional polygon characters over two-dimensional pre-rendered backgrounds, with the action viewed through a variety of cinematic fixed camera angles in each room.
    • Just like the original Resident Evil, players can choose to play as one of two possible characters.
    • Each character goes through the same initial scenario, but with differences in the type of weaponry they find and the people they meet along the way.
    • Leon will team up with a mysterious woman calling herself Ada Wong, while Claire will find herself charged with protecting a little girl named Sherry Birkin.
  • Unlike the original Resident Evil, beating the game for the first time unlocks a second scenario to be played with the character you didn’t choose, with new locations, maps, enemies, a longer and more climactic ending.
    • Your actions in the first scenario can also affect the outcome of certain events in the second scenario.
    • Additionally ammo and healing items are more plentiful than in the original game, although you still aren’t given enough bullets to kill every enemy you meet.

January 22 – 1997 – Carnage Heart – PlayStation

  • Carnage Heartis a video game for the PlayStation, developed by Artdink.
    • Its gameplay is a mecha-based, turn-based strategy game, where the player takes the role of a commander in a war fought by robots.
    • The robots, called Overkill Engines (OKEs), cannot be directly controlled in battle; they must be programmed beforehand to behave in a certain way under certain conditions using a flow diagram system.
  • The game features a fairly complex negotiation system that allows the player to purchase, research, or upgrade new equipment and parts.
    • The OKEs themselves can be upgraded as well through this system, allowing for extended use of the same model for as long as possible.
    • The various companies involved in the negotiation process can also provide valuable information about the purchases of the enemy, allowing the player to better plan for the next advance in enemy technology.
  • To aid the player in learning the gameplay, Carnage Heart was packaged with an unusually large amount of materials for a console game of the time: in addition to the game disc and above-average length manual, the jewel case contained a 58-page strategy guide and a tutorial disc with a 30-minute, fully voice-guided overview of most aspects of the game.

Security warning- if you have an Android device running either 8 or 9 you’ll need to be wary of using Bluetooth

  • A critical bug was found recently that allows anyone within bluetooth range to gain access to your phone’s storage, letting them lift personal files and install malware without any input from you
  • The February 2020 security patch includes a fix for this bug, so you’ll want to make sure you’re up to date as soon as possible by going to System > Advanced > System update
  • If you’re unable to get that patch for whatever reason, like your device is too old, you should consider turning off your device’s bluetooth entirely. You won’t be able to use your wireless accessories, but you’ll also be safe from the hack

The Pokémon Home cloud service for transferring Pokémon between games is now available, and Nintendo continues to baffle with their choices regarding connectivity

  • The app exists on the Switch, Android and iOS, and the idea is that you can transfer Pokémon from one game into another by linking your Nintendo account on each device
  • At the moment it’s a little one-sided though- you can take Pokémon from Bank for the 3DS, the Let’s Go games, and eventually Pokémon Go, but you can’t put them back
    • The only way to get Pokémon back out is into the new Sword and Shield games- those support bi-directional travel for Pokémon in Home
  • There are a couple of cool pieces though
    • The app supports trading via Wonder Box, the GTS, opening a Room Trade event with up to 20 people, or just one-to-one trading with a friend
    • You can also register Pokémon in Home in your National Pokédex, and get info on abilities and moves
  • But, since this is Nintendo and a mobile app, there’s a premium plan involved
    • With a Basic (free) plan you can’t remove any Pokémon from Pokémon Bank, you’re limited to 30 Pokémon in Home, and you can’t host room trades
    • If you want to pay $16USD a year you can get those missing features and hold up to 6,000 Pokémon, though it’s a tough sell for a recurring cost

E-cigarette maker Juul is being sued by the Massachusetts Attorney General for predatory advertising targeting children

  • The company’s early marketing used young, cool-looking models, recruited teen influencers, and bought advertisements on CartoonNetwork.com, Nick.com and NickJr.com
    • They also hit sites like allfreekidscrafts.com, dailydressupgames.com… places that are pretty specifically frequented by children
    • They even gave out advice over email on how to get around age restrictions to buy Juul products online
  • They even held presentations in schools by going in to mental health / addiction seminars and saying their products are “totally safe”, with no teachers present or parental consent
    • When approached afterward and asked about struggles with nicotine addiction, the Juul rep advised that people should switch from cigarettes to Juul
  • All-in, the company seems bent on singlehandedly reversing decades of progress combatting tobacco and nicotine use, especially in minors

Pokemon Sword and Shield are under fire ahead of their release this weekend because of weird limitations and broken promises

  • First up is the fact that even though new Pokemon are being introduced, bringing the total up over 1,000, they’ve actually removed many older ones from the game
    • For instance, Bulbasaur and Squirtle were cut but we’ve seen Charizard in trailers so far
    • Apparently the game’s producer, Junichi Masuda, worried that the new ones would be overshadowed by fan favourites, and that it would be too time-consuming to include all the different Pokemon
    • Many fans are disappointed though, because not being able to catch some is one thing but since they’re being completely excluded from the game you can’t even trade them forward
      • There are hardcore fans that complete the National Pokedex, owning every single Pokemon, in each game as it comes out. This is the first time that it won’t be possible
    • The worst part of this is that they said it would be too time-consuming to rebuild all the Pokemon from scratch, and they didn’t have the manpower to do all 800+ from the previous generations, but dataminers have confirmed that the character models are taken almost completely from the 3DS games
  • Not only have they removed Pokemon, but they’ve also removed some random moves (like Karate Chop and Hidden Power) so that even if a Pokemon is included in the game it can’t be traded forward if it knows one of them
  • Some are saying that if The Pokemon Company wanted to clear the way for the new generation, they should have just started with a clean slate and let this be its own isolated experience instead of picking and choosing which previous gen moves and monsters would be brought forward
  • And in one last strange little feature, the sound control settings are locked behind an optional item
    • There’s an NPC in one of the cities that gives you ‘Hi-tech Earbuds’, and unless you speak to them the options for changing Background Music, Sound Effects, and Pokemon Cries are not available in your settings screen.

Google has quietly partnered with Ascension, the USA’s second-largest health system, and gained access to medical records for tens of millions of Americans

  • In what they’ve code-named Project Nightingale, at least 150 Google employees have access to patient health info including diagnoses, test results, and hospital records, including names and birthdates
  • Both Google and Ascension say the project is compliant with federal health information privacy protections, but the more you spread this kind of thing around in the cloud the more vulnerable it’s going to be
    • Whether that’s actually the case remains to be seen, as after the Wall Street Journal broke the story the project is now under investigation by the Office for Civil Rights in the Department of Health and Human Services

Any Mac users of the video conferencing app Zoom have had an interesting time with security this week

  • Earlier in the week a substantial security issue came to light with Zoom that was apparently reported to them back in March- before they released an update on Tuesday, uninstalling the app the regular way wouldn’t actually remove it from your computer
    • By installing it you also installed a web server on your system that can be used to reinstall the app without your permission
    • So if you clicked on a meeting invite link, or even visited a compromised website, Zoom would launch you into a conference call with your webcam on by default. Even if you thought you’d removed it from your computer
    • If you wanted to remove the app from your computer entirely, it involved opening your Mac’s Terminal and running commands to kill the web server, then completely removing the hidden files it put on your computer, and finally removing it as you would any other app
  • Tuesday’s patch removed the web server, but Apple has now taken it one step further
    • Using their behind-the-scenes security systems built in to macOS, they’ve worked with Zoom to push out a silent update yesterday that takes care of removing the webserver regardless of what version of Zoom you have installed.
  • All said and done this was a bit of a mess, and highlights why installing applications on your computer willy-nilly isn’t the best idea
    • You can use your browser to join meetings instead of an app for most if not all of the major web conferencing providers, which is a lot less intrusive
 

Good news on the security front, it looks like Amazon has enabled 2FA for all accounts

  • You can enable it by going into your account settings under Login & Security and clicking on Two-Step Verification Settings
  • There are options for both using an app like Google Authenticator or Authy or using a phone number, though if you use an app it will still optionally ask for a phone number as a backup
    • Many security experts recommend using an app since text messages and phonecalls can be intercepted, though 99% of the population doesn’t need to worry about that
  • One thing to note is any legacy apps or devices trying to log in to your account will now need an extra step
    • When login first fails Amazon will send a one-time password to your phone that you need to then add to the end of your normal Amazon password
 

Nintendo’s announced their new Switch Lite, the Switch console that doesn’t switch

  • The changes include shrinking the console down a bit, with a 5.5″ screen instead of the original’s 6.2″, permanently attaching the controllers, adding a proper d-pad on the left, and removing the HD rumble, kickstand, and ability to connect to TV’s
    • Thanks to the smaller screen and a processor change the battery will get about 30 minutes longer life as well, depending on the game, even with it weighing a third less than the original
    • It comes in three colours: turquoise, grey, and yellow
  • Nintendo is planning on keeping both versions on the market, distinguishing the Lite as a portable-focused version of the switch while keeping the original around for its flexibility
    • They’ve promised that all Switch games capable of handheld-mode will work on the Lite, so you could play games like 1-2 Switch or Just Dance, but you’d have to pair additional controllers to it and find a way to prop it up
    • The surprising news from this though is they’re also keeping the 3DS/2DS consoles around as well, so we’re still not seeing them switch to a single-console focus
  • Apparently one idea for this device is a second Switch for a household that already owns one, to be more portable or give more options for people that want to play different games at the same time
    • While there’s no capability to transfer games and saves between devices, because Nintendo still adamantly refuses to look at Xbox Live or PSN for the last decade, they’ve said that is the eventual intention
  • Coming this September for $260 CAD ($200 USD)
